Hello Ming-Li, August 06, 2000, 12:26:28 PM, you wrote: snip ML If you do mean the "next message in thread" (regardless read or ML unread), then there're a couple of not so elegant workaround: Hope to lessen the confusionYes Here! :) ML 1. Use Ctrl-Shift-U to mark the whole message as unread before ML double-clicking the message (to open the message window). ML 2. Enable the message list pane in the message window. You may ML adjust the pane size to only one (message list) item high, so it ML won't take too much screen estate. TB would remember this setting. ML The next time you open the message window, the cursor would stay at ML the message list pane, with the current message highlighted, so you ML may either use Ctrl-plus (the plus sign on the Num-keypad) to expand ML the thread, then use the arrow button on the tool bar to navigate. ML Or if you are a keyboard person, you may just use the arrow keys to ML navigate without expanding it first. (Hint: using the right arrow ML key to go down one level.) You're right not so elegant.
